Understanding How Commercial Solar Systems Work
Commercial solar systems use photovoltaic (PV) panels to convert sunlight into electricity. These panels are typically installed on rooftops or ground-mounted arrays. The electricity generated can power your entire facility or supplement existing energy sources.
Components of a Commercial Solar System:
- Solar Panels: Capture sunlight and convert it to DC electricity.
- Inverters: Convert DC electricity to usable AC power.
- Mounting Systems: Secure panels to rooftops or the ground.
- Monitoring Systems: Track energy production and system performance.
Steps to Implementing a Commercial Solar System
1. Assess Your Energy Needs
Evaluate your current energy consumption to determine the size of the solar system required. This helps optimize costs and ensures sufficient power generation.
2. Site Evaluation and Feasibility Study
A professional assessment of your site will analyze sunlight exposure, roof condition, and structural integrity.
3. Design and Installation
Work with experienced solar providers to design a custom solution tailored to your business’s unique needs. Installation timelines vary but generally take a few weeks.
4. Financing Options
Several financing options exist, including outright purchase, solar leases, power purchase agreements (PPAs), and loans. Choosing the right financing method depends on your financial goals.
Maintaining Your Commercial Solar System
Routine maintenance ensures your solar system operates efficiently. Regular cleaning, inspections, and monitoring can help detect potential issues early and maximize system lifespan.
